Planon AdministratorJob Description Summary
We are seeking an experienced Planon System Administrator to manage, configure, and support our client’s Planon Integrated Workplace Management System (IWMS). This role is responsible for ensuring the stability, performance, and continuous improvement of the Planon platform in support of Project & Space Management operations.Job Description
Key Responsibilities:
System Administration & Configuration
- Administer and maintain the Planon IWMS platform, including modules for Project Management & Space & Workplace Management
- Configure workflows, business rules, forms, dashboards, and reports to meet business requirements
- Manage user roles, permissions, and security settings
- Perform any configuration changes in coordination with client and vendors
Support & Operations
- Serve as the primary point of contact for Planon-related issues and requests for client and it’s real estate service providers.
- Provide tier 2/3 support and troubleshoot system errors, integrations, and performance issues
- Monitor system health, data integrity, and scheduled jobs
- Coordinate with Planon support and implementation partners as needed
Data & Integrations
- Manage master data (locations, space, projects)
- Support integrations between Planon and other enterprise systems (ERP, HR, Procurement, Business Intelligence, FM, etc.)
- Perform data imports, exports, and validations
Continuous Improvement
- Gather requirements from Project Management and Workplace teams
- Translate business needs into system enhancements and configurations
- Document system configurations, processes, and standard operating procedures
Testing & Implementation Support
- Develop and execute test scenarios, test scripts, and UAT plans for Planon enhancements and releases
- Coordinate and support User Acceptance Testing with business stakeholders
- Validate configurations and data against documented requirements
- Support post-implementation stabilization
Training & Governance
- Train end users, super users, and administrators
- Promote best practices for system usage and partner with client on data governance strategies
- Support audit, compliance, and reporting requirements
- Assist with training materials and end-user documentation
- Facilitate workshops, demos, and requirement review sessions
- Support change management efforts, including user communications and adoption strategies
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Facilities Management, or related field (or equivalent experience)
- 2–5+ years of experience administering or supporting Planon IWMS or other competing corporate real estate solutions.
- Strong understanding of facilities management and/or real estate business processes
- Experience with system configuration, workflows, and reporting
- Ability to troubleshoot complex system and data issues
- Strong communication and stakeholder management skills
Preferred Qualifications
- Planon certification(s)
- Experience with SQL, APIs, or integration platforms
- Experience supporting large, multi-site organizations
- Familiarity with ITIL or service management processes
